Overview of Claude Opus 4.5
Claude Opus 4.5 is Anthropic's most advanced AI model, designed to excel at coding, agentic tasks, and computer use. It offers frontier-level reasoning, deep research capabilities, and strong performance on everyday tasks like working with slides and spreadsheets. Opus 4.5 represents a significant step forward in AI capabilities, but it may not be the perfect fit for every use case or budget.
Why Look for Alternatives
While Claude Opus 4.5 is a powerful general-purpose AI model, there are several reasons you might consider alternatives:
- Cost: Opus 4.5 can be expensive for high-volume usage, especially for teams running many concurrent tasks.
- Specialization: Some alternatives offer niche capabilities like no-code automation, browser automation, or agent orchestration that Opus doesn't directly provide.
- Infrastructure needs: If you need managed hosting, sandboxing, or observability for AI agents, a platform-based solution may be more suitable.
- Ease of use: Non-developers may prefer visual, no-code tools over a model accessed via API or terminal.
- Flexibility: Some alternatives support multiple model providers, allowing you to switch between different AI models as needed.

1. 1Code (Score: 65/100)
1Code is a platform that orchestrates multiple Claude Code agents in parallel, providing a visual UI with git integration, diffs, and PR creation. It supports background agents that continue working even when your laptop is closed, and offers web-based remote sandboxes with live browser previews. 1Code integrates with MCP protocol and services like GitHub, Linear, and Slack for automated workflows.
Pros: Dramatically speeds up feature development through parallel agent execution; reduces terminal dependency with visual interface; enables remote access and background processing.
Cons: Not a standalone AI model; relies on Claude Code as the underlying agent; adds complexity and potential cost on top of API usage.
Best for: Teams that want to orchestrate multiple Claude Code agents in parallel with a visual interface and built-in git workflow management.
2. Demonstrate by Notte (Score: 35/100)
Demonstrate by Notte offers a no-code, record-and-replay approach to browser automation. It provides managed sessions, proxies, and identity handling out of the box, and can turn recorded tasks into serverless functions that run autonomously on a schedule.
Pros: Accessible to non-developers; simplifies deployment of automation workflows; can run tasks autonomously on a schedule.
Cons: Not a general-purpose AI model; lacks broad reasoning, coding, and conversational capabilities; focused narrowly on browser automation.
Best for: Quickly automating repetitive browser-based tasks like form filling and data extraction without writing code.
3. 21st Agents SDK (Score: 35/100)
21st Agents SDK provides a complete infrastructure layer for deploying and managing AI agents, including sandboxing, auth, UI components, and observability. It offers a code-first, TypeScript-native development experience with simple deployment commands, and supports multiple model providers.
Pros: Reduces operational overhead with built-in session management, billing, and tenant isolation; flexible model choice; production-grade infrastructure.
Cons: Does not provide its own frontier AI model; may introduce additional latency and complexity; less suitable for direct model use.
Best for: Building, deploying, and managing production-grade AI agents with built-in infrastructure and model flexibility.
4. Aident AI (Score: 35/100)
Aident AI enables no-code automation of multi-step workflows across 1000+ integrations. Playbooks can be described and updated in plain English, and it includes a live dashboard for monitoring, approvals, and error handling. It can also be called as a skill from Claude or other MCP-compatible agents.
Pros: Accessible to non-developers; plain English instructions; live dashboard for operational tasks; extends Claude's capabilities.
Cons: Not a general-purpose AI model; lacks frontier-level reasoning and coding capabilities; limited flexibility for novel or highly technical use cases.
Best for: Automating repetitive business workflows like social media monitoring, CRM updates, and email campaigns using plain English instructions.
How to Choose
When evaluating alternatives to Claude Opus 4.5, consider the following factors:
-
Primary use case: If you need a general-purpose AI for coding, research, and reasoning, Opus 4.5 remains the best choice. For specialized tasks like browser automation or business workflow automation, alternatives may be more efficient.
-
Technical skill level: Non-developers may prefer no-code tools like Aident AI or Demonstrate by Notte, while developers may benefit from platforms like 1Code or 21st Agents SDK.
-
Budget: Consider both direct costs (API usage, subscription fees) and indirect costs (development time, infrastructure management).
-
Scalability: If you need to run many agents in parallel or deploy agents at scale, platforms like 1Code or 21st Agents SDK offer built-in infrastructure.
-
Integration needs: Evaluate how well each alternative integrates with your existing tools and workflows.
-
Flexibility: If you want the ability to switch between different AI models, platforms that support multiple providers (like 21st Agents SDK) may be preferable.
Ultimately, the best choice depends on your specific requirements. For many users, Claude Opus 4.5 remains the gold standard for general-purpose AI tasks, but these alternatives offer compelling options for specialized use cases.
